short sale: Foreclosure Sales down for Quarter 2 - 09/30/10 01:57 PM
According to an Inman News Report foreclosure sales (properties that are purchased either already bank owned OR have already started the foreclosure process and need lender approval) have dropped 4.9% from Quarter 1 and over 20% from the same quarter last year. 
Is that a sign that we are on the mend?????? Not quite yet.  The numbers showed a decline due to the total number of sales jumping so much in the 2nd quarter due to the impending expiration of the tax credit.  Many more thousands of units sold which put the numbers of foreclosure sales as a smaller percentage.

short sale: Homes Sales and prices dropping at staggering rates - 03/26/08 06:53 AM
This chart recently released from Banker and Tradesman clearly shows the decrease in the number of sales from last year to this year.  On average in the state sale prices have dropped 9% since the same time last year, locally we have seen more of a 13% - 15% decrease.The price drop is the steepest monthly decline in 18 years, according to The Warren Group, parent company of Banker & Tradesman. Some analysts predict that market conditions will continue to deteriorate, as foreclosure activity mounts and more homes are sold at discount prices.
